The AHA’s “Advancing Health” podcast this week reached 100,000 plays in 2022, establishing itself as among the most popular podcasts produced today addressing the issues facing hospitals, health systems and the wider health field in general. 
 
Since its launch in November 2018, “Advancing Health” has steadily attracted a growing number of listeners as a trusted source of information and insight on the trends, developments and future projections that affect care providers and patient care. The channel was named #7 on Feedspot’s Top 55 Healthcare Leadership Podcasts to Follow in 2020. 

It has provided a platform for health care leaders, care providers, regulators, legislators and a wide variety of subject matter experts to build awareness and broaden understanding of the forces that shape the state of health care in our nation. 

“The rapid growth of ‘Advancing Health’s’ audience is more proof of the demand for reliable, current and relevant information that can help providers to deliver the best possible care, and help people benefit from that care,” said Emily Gustafson, AHA vice president, digital strategy and public education. “We are gratified by the podcast’s success and will continue to work to produce top-notch content that engages and informs our listeners.”
